var MAX_IMAGES = 12;

var TIME_TRANSITION = 5;
var CURRENT_IMAGE = 1;
var TIME_DISPLAY = 5000;
var id = 'swapimage';

window.onload = function() {
	if(window.location.href.indexOf("acatalog")==-1)
		fade();
}

function fade() {
	fadeout();
}

function swapimage() {
	CURRENT_IMAGE = (CURRENT_IMAGE>=MAX_IMAGES)?1:CURRENT_IMAGE+1;
	document.getElementById(id).src ='acatalog/'+ id+'_'+CURRENT_IMAGE+'.jpg';
	fadein();
}

function fadein() {
	setopacity(0);
	for(var i=100; i>=0; i--) {
		setTimeout("setopacity("+(i)+")", (i*TIME_TRANSITION));
	}
	setTimeout("fade()", TIME_DISPLAY);
}

function fadeout() {
	setopacity(100);
	for(var i=0; i<=100; i++) {
		setTimeout("setopacity("+(100-i)+")", (i*TIME_TRANSITION));
	}
	setTimeout("swapimage()", TIME_TRANSITION*100);
}

function setopacity(opacity) {
	var element = document.getElementById(id).style;
	element.opacity=(opacity/99);
	element.MozOpacity=(opacity/100);
	element.KhtmlOpacity=(opacity/100);
	element.filter="alpha(opacity="+opacity+")";
}